If the flowers are long stemmed, cut the stems on a harsh angle at the base to increase the amount of water that can feed up the stem. I tend to do this with all flowers though.
Sugar will work, too. Dissolve it if you can first. Some flowers prefer different things, so it depends on what you have. Also, change the water at every day or two.
